The drama is real, folks! Yungblud, the 28-year-old English rock sensation, brought the house down (and raised a few eyebrows) with his outrageous display at the MTV Video Music Awards. The Abyss hitmaker, whose real name is Dominic Richard Harrison, joined forces with Aerosmith legends Steven Tyler and Joe Perry on Sunday night, and boy, did he make an entrance!

Yungblud's outrageous display was not just about shock value; there was also a deep emotional connection at play here. The Lovesick Lullaby hitmaker had been incredibly close to the late Ozzy Osbourne, whom he met in 2022. Their bond grew stronger over time, with Yungblud performing at Ozzy's farewell concert and even giving a moving reading at his funeral.
"Ozzy, My Inspiration!"
Yungblud has often spoken about how Ozzy inspired him to pursue music. Now, he's paying tribute to the metal icon in a very special way – by performing an Ozzy Osbourne tribute at the MTV VMA Awards.
